    Saturday, we went out and helped out at the food pantry to start off. Good stuff right there. We then did studies, and hit the pavement. We had some good finding. I also got a Book of Mormon to a Muslim guy, which I though was pretty cool. We tried to get him a paper back version of it, but he did not want to take it because in their religion, they hold religious books in high esteem, and have the upmost respect for them. He just wanted to make sure that if he took it, he did not want to accidentally have it get damaged some way. So, I asked him if he would like to download it onto his phone, and said that was a great idea! There is another point for the missionaries.
